There’s a lot to talk about this week in the world of physical media. Peter Sobczynski joins Erik Childress to talk about a Stanley Kubrick epic finally getting the release it deserves. Oliver Stone revisits a final cut for his own epic and there is also some epic destruction from the ‘70s. Denzel Washington looks for a serial killer, though not the one traipsing through the woods like he was Terrence Malick. They’ve got film noir with Glenn Ford, horror meeting blaxploitation and Peter offering his thoughts on Ryan Coogler’s huge 2025 success. Finally the pair discuss Mike Nichols’ now quaint adaptation of politics leading up to the Clinton years and Amy Heckerling’s teen film from the ‘90s still entertaining generations decades later.
